Business Development Unit(BDU) seeks to make Nassau County a destination for businesses wishing to operate in or expand on Long Island.

The responsibility of the BDU in the county is:

Business Attraction

Retention

Expansion

The BDU staff meets directly with small, mid-size and large businesses to assess their expansion and growth needs.

The Business Development Unit's focus entails several main areas of development for expanding businesses:

Additionally, the BDU works in conjunction with the Office of Housing and Intergovernmental Affairs and the Nassau County Industrial Development Agency (IDA) to leverage resources from the federal, state and local governments as well as resources of its own to promote economic growth in Nassau County.

facts of interest
 
 
Population 2006 Estimate:
1,325,662(from the US Census Bureau)
Nassau County was recognized by Forbes to be the 2nd richest country per capita in the State of New York and the 10th richest in the nation, with a median household income of $85,994.
Nassau Location
Nassau County occupies a portion of Long Island immediately east of New York City, in the southeastern portion of New York State.
It is divided into two cities and three towns:
City of Glen Cove
City of Long Beach
Town of Hempstead - 22 Villages; 35 Hamlets
Town of N. Hempstead - 31 Villages
Town of Oyster Bay - 18 Villages; 18 Hamlets
